Day 2 - Sunday: Cork to Gougane Barra 42 ml/67 km

After fitting you onto your bicycles, we head out by the banks of the Lee and travel along quiet back roads to a lunch stop in the market town of Macroom. In the afternoon we continue up the Lee Valley through rolling countryside to the wonderfully peaceful Lakeside retreat of Gougane Barra, the source of the River Lee and Ireland’s first National Park.

Day 3 - Monday: Gougane Barra to Ahakista 27 ml/43 km

We cycle down to the coast past fields of grazing cattle and sheep to the bustling coastal town of Bantry where we stop for lunch. In the afternoon we head out to the beautiful Sheep’s Head Peninsula and cycle along quiet coastal roads with stunning views of the surrounding landscape. That night you have a home cooked dinner in your guesthouse before joining the group in a unique small tin shack pub for some quiet pints of Guinness.

Day 4 - Tuesday: Ahakista to Baltimore 16 ml/26 km

In the morning we cycle through a gap in the mountains to the village of Schull. From there we pedal along a warren of backroads to the small fishing village of Baltimore where you will spend the next two nights. If you feel like a break from the bike you can take a boat ride across roaring water bay from Schull (usually very calm!) to Baltimore.

Day 5 - Wednesday: Rest Day in Baltimore Village

The day can be spent in rest and relaxation or you can take part in a variety of activities including a visit to Cape Clear Island with its stunning views looking back at West Cork. You can go horse riding or hike through the beautiful forest that overlooks the unique Lough Ine, the only salt water lake in North Western Europe. For those who want to experience a unique part of Irish rural life you can take a bus to the local town of Skibereen for the weekly cattle market.

Day 6 - Thursday: Baltimore to Clonakilty 36 ml/57.5 km

In the morning we cycle along quiet back roads to the peaceful Lough Ine and then follow the West Cork coast to the village of Glandore where we have lunch overlooking the beautiful Glandore Harbour with its two islands, Adam and Eve. In the afternoon we visit a 3,000-year-old stone circle, one of the best examples of its kind in the country, before following another scenic coastal cycle to the bustling town of Clonakilty. We stay overnight in a family run hotel.

Day 7 - Friday: Clonakilty to Kinsale 36 ml/57.5 km

In the morning we follow the coast road before heading inland to the village of Timoleague, where you can visit a 15th Century Franciscan Friary. After lunch we continue to hug the coastline all the way to the historic town of Kinsale, site of the Battle of Kinsale in 1601. Kinsale is a very colourful cosmopolitan town with a wide range of excellent craft shops. Later that evening we have a final farewell night out on the town together.
